Performance Innovations in Modern Yachting
Performance lies at the heart of top-tier yachts. Recent innovations, particularly in artificial intelligence, have improved speed, efficiency, and reliability by analyzing real-time data to optimize navigation, fuel consumption, and maintenance. Hybrid propulsion combines diesel and electric motors, reduces fuel usage and emissions, provides a more extended range, and allows for quieter operation. This benefits both passengers and makes maneuvering easier. Advanced lightweight materials like carbon fiber improve hull strength, reduce weight, boost efficiency, and increase stability, contributing to smoother, more agile sailing. These advancements ensure yachts are faster, softer, and more efficient for crew and guests.
Where Comfort Meets Technology
Yacht comfort has shifted from plush leather and mahogany to smart technology and elegant design. Centralized control systems let passengers adjust lighting, temperature, audio, and window transparency via touch panels or smartphones. These digital interfaces enable instant changes like darkening staterooms, increasing music volume, or perfecting climate controls. Modern climate systems are zoned and energy-efficient, ensuring comfort regardless of outside weather. Entertainment systems include surround sound and 4K video walls, transforming spaces from salons to sundecks into immersive environments for gatherings or relaxation.
Innovative Interior Design for Enhanced Comfort
Next-generation yacht design emphasizes adaptability and ambiance. Unlike older yachts with rigid layouts, new models feature open, flexible plans with furniture and features that transform spaces—like modular sofas, hidden partitions, and convertible tables—making it easy to switch from daytime entertaining to cozy retreats. Main decks often have retractable doors or walls to blend indoor elegance with open sea views, filling interiors with sunlight. Lighting is crucial, with large glass panels, windows, skylights, and retractable roofs enhancing natural illumination and vistas. Interior spaces are multifunctional, such as a stateroom doubling as a private office or a dining area hiding a cocktail bar or media center. Acoustic, airflow, and traffic design ensure comfort and adapt to different moods and activities during the voyage.
Advanced Safety and Navigation Systems
Luxury yacht comfort relies on top safety, now enhanced with AI navigation for collision detection, route optimization, and dynamic positioning. AI constantly scans for hazards and environmental changes to ensure safety. Automated mooring reduces docking risks. Automated alarms and communication allow swift crew response in emergencies, maintaining confidence and a carefree, luxurious experience.
